Our country’s policy objectives are committed to increase labor income and enhance employment rate. Service industry as a powerful engine is taken seriously to stimulate economic growth, optimize industrial structure and create jobs. Although the advantages of China’s service industry are not highlighted, but its development space and development potential is huge. It is known that FDI play an important role in promoting industry upgrading and improving productivity. In the view of manufacturing sector inflowing FDI have stimulated GDP growth rapidly, so we hope the service industry absorbing FDI can make our strategic objectives come true, which are expansion of domestic demand, increasing employment and promoting economic growth.There are six chapters in the thesis. The first chapter is the Introduction, which describes the research background and significance, literature review, research contents and methods, also the shortage and innovation of the text is in this chapter. The second chapter is related to the elaboration of the definitions. The third chapter analyses the theory of service FDI and its dynamic applicability. Chapter IV is a comprehensive understanding of the situation about China’s service inflowing FDI. Chapter V uses Factor Analysis to extract potential factors which affect FDI inflowing service sector. Then we get the total scores. Next we use Cluster Analysis to classify the main regions of our country according to the total scores. We hope that the research can offer a method to narrow regional disparities. Chapter VI points out how to take advantage of the service FDI to promote the development of service industry on the bases of corresponding policy objectives, balancing the pros and cons.
